All-Island system 'still flawed', says taxi official

by isleofman.com 7th March 2011

Chairman of the Isle of Man Taxi Federation Ray Teare says his organisation is entirely against the proposed shake up of the local trade.

Next week, Tynwald will be asked to approve an all-Island ply for hire system

At present, taxi plates are issued for four areas around the Island and drivers are not allowed to pick up fares outside their district.

The possible change to an all-Island system has been under discussion for many years, and previous attempts at reform have met fierce opposition from cabbies.
